Best shuffle: Difference between revisions

Content added Content deleted
(→‎Deterministic method: this is better)
Line 617: Line 617:
{
{
int i, d;
int i, d;
char *r, *t[] = {"abracadabra", "seesaw", "elk", "grrrrrr", "up", "a"};
char *r, *t[] = {"abracadabra", "seesaw", "elk", "grrrrrr", "up", "a", 0};
for (i = 0; i < sizeof(t)/sizeof(t[0]); i++) {
for (i = 0; t[i]; i++) {
r = best_shuffle(t[i], &d);
r = best_shuffle(t[i], &d);
printf("%s %s (%d)\n", t[i], r, d);
printf("%s %s (%d)\n", t[i], r, d);